Built to exacting engineering tolerances, this 316 stainless steel stock sheet measures 0.235 inches in thickness, 28 inches in length, and 21 inches in width. Composed of a high-grade austenitic stainless steel, it exhibits exceptional resistance to pitting and crevice corrosion, particularly in chloride-rich environments, making it ideal for marine, chemical processing, and food service applications. The inherent toughness and formability allow for custom fabrication and integration into complex structural systems, ensuring long-term structural integrity.

| Tensile Strength | 75,000 psi (515 MPa) |
| Yield Strength | 30,000 psi (205 MPa) |
| Elongation in 2 in. | 40% min |
| Hardness | Rockwell B95 max |
| Carbon (C) | 0.08% max |
| Chromium (Cr) | 16.0 - 18.0% |
| Nickel (Ni) | 10.0 - 14.0% |
| Molybdenum (Mo) | 2.0 - 3.0% |

| ❌ Mistake | ✅ Correct Approach |
|---|---|
| Using standard carbon steel fasteners which will corrode and compromise the integrity of the 316 stainless steel assembly. | Always use 316 stainless steel or compatible high-grade fasteners to maintain corrosion resistance. |
| Exceeding the material's bending radius without proper tooling, leading to micro-fractures or material weakening. | Consult material datasheets for recommended minimum bending radii and utilize appropriate forming equipment. |
